WhatsApp智能管家告别手动操作私密内容自动保存新攻略
Technical Principles of Automatic Media Download
WhatsApp's automatic media download feature is designed to optimize the user experience by allowing media files to be downloaded automatically when they are received or when the user opens the chat. The core of this feature lies in the application's ability to manage network requests and local storage efficiently. When a user sends or receives a media file, WhatsApp checks the device's storage capacity and network conditions to determine whether to download the file immediately or to wait until a more appropriate time. This decision-making process is governed by a set of algorithms that prioritize the user's needs and device resources.
From a technical standpoint, the automatic download feature relies on a combination of client-side and server-side technologies. On the client side, WhatsApp uses SQLite for local database management, which allows it to store metadata about media files, including their size, type, and download status. This database is crucial for tracking which files have been downloaded and which are pending. On the server side, WhatsApp's backend systems handle the actual transfer of media files, ensuring that they are delivered quickly and securely to the user's device. The entire process is governed by the Media Transfer Protocol (MTP), which is a standard protocol for transferring files between devices.
Moreover, WhatsApp's automatic download feature is designed to be highly efficient in terms of data usage. It employs techniques such as delta compression and incremental downloads to minimize the amount of data transferred over the network.
Delta compression allows WhatsApp to only send the changes made to a file since the last download, significantly reducing the amount of data that needs to be transferred. This is particularly important for users with limited data plans or slow internet connections.
Implementation and User Experience
Implementing the automatic download feature in WhatsApp involves several key steps. First, the application must detect when a media file is received. This is done through the WhatsApp server, which sends a notification to the client device. Once the client receives the notification, it checks the user's settings to determine whether automatic downloads should be enabled for images, videos, or both. If enabled, the client then proceeds to download the media file, taking into account factors such as available storage space and network bandwidth.
The user experience is also a critical aspect of this feature.
WhatsApp provides users with granular control over their media download settings. Users can choose to enable or disable automatic downloads for different types of media, such as images, videos, and documents. Additionally, users can set preferences for when to download media files, such as when connected to Wi-Fi or when connected to mobile data. These settings allow users to customize their experience according to their individual needs and preferences.
However, the implementation of automatic download features is not without challenges. One of the main issues is the potential for excessive data usage, especially if users have not configured their settings properly. WhatsApp addresses this by providing clear instructions and warnings to users about data usage. For example, the application may notify users if it detects that automatic downloads could lWhatsapp电脑版ead to high data consumption, giving them the option to adjust their settings accordingly.
Privacy and Security Considerations
While the automatic download feature offers significant convenience, it also raises important privacy and security concerns. One of the primary concerns is the potential for unauthorized access to media files. If a device is lost or stolen, an attacker could potentially access sensitive media content that has been automatically downloaded. To mitigate this risk, WhatsApp employs end-to-end encryption for all media files, ensuring that only the intended recipients can access the content.
Another concern is the storage of media files on the user's device. Automatic downloads can quickly consume valuable storage space, especially if users receive a large volume of media files. WhatsApp addresses this issue by allowing users to manage their storage through the application's settings. Users can choose to delete downloaded media files after a certain period or manually clear their storage to prevent unnecessary accumulation.
In summary, WhatsApp's automatic download feature is a sophisticated piece of technology that balances user convenience with privacy and security considerations. By leveraging advanced algorithms and user-friendly settings, WhatsApp ensures that users can enjoy the benefits of automatic media downloads while minimizing potential risks.
WhatsApp's automatic download feature is a testament to the application's commitment to enhancing user experience while maintaining a balance between convenience and security. As technology continues to evolve, it is likely that WhatsApp will further refine this feature, incorporating new advancements in data compression, storage management, and user interface design. For now, the feature remains a valuable tool for users who want to stay connected without the hassle of manually managing their media files.









